Seek The Ancient Hebraic Path

Come on a journey with me to explore the foundations of your faith, which is the Torah. Salvation is definitely by grace through faith, but understand that one’s faith is tied to the covenants found in Scripture. See that the law has not been abolished, but that according to Romans 2:13, doers of the law will be justified because righteousness is evidence of your faith. Create new wine skins for new wine by rebuilding your faith with a foundation in Torah with the Torah portion studies. Always remember to test the interpretation of rest of Scripture and extra-Biblical writings to the Torah. Walk according to the Spirit by always choosing life and blessing instead of death and cursing!
